WebThe High Flux Isotope Reactor (HFIR) is a nuclear research reactor at Oak Ridge National Laboratory (ORNL) in Oak Ridge, Tennessee, United States.Operating at 85 MW, HFIR is one of the highest flux reactor-based sources of neutrons for condensed matter physics research in the United States, and it has one of the highest steady-state neutron fluxes of … WebHigh Flux Isotope Reactor (HFIR) The HFIR facility is the United States' highest flux reactor-based neutron source, and is a major neutron scattering user facility as well as the world's leading source of elements heavier than plutonium for research, medicine, and industrial applications.
